Lukas Reichel’s Imminent Move from Chicago Blackhawks

Lukas Reichel, the 23-year-old forward for the Chicago Blackhawks, is on the verge of a significant transition. According to insider Frank Seravalli, the Blackhawks are actively shopping Reichel, signaling that a departure from the Windy City is likely before the upcoming 2025-26 season. With roster decisions looming, a trade is expected to unfold within the next week.

Potential Destinations for Reichel

As Reichel seeks a fresh start, several NHL teams are eyeing the potential impact he could bring to their rosters. His time in Chicago has been marked by inconsistency, making a change of scenery essential for his development.

Vancouver Canucks

The Vancouver Canucks stand out as a prime candidate for Reichel’s services. Eager to re-establish themselves in the playoff conversation, the Canucks could benefit from adding another dynamic piece to their forward lineup. Reichel’s skill set could provide the team with the X-factor they need to enhance their offensive capabilities.

Edmonton Oilers

The Edmonton Oilers have been at the forefront of discussions regarding Reichel’s potential move. They have consistently been linked to him throughout trade rumors. For a team focused on rejuvenating its roster, Reichel’s addition could be particularly valuable. An opportunity to skate alongside fellow German and superstar Leon Draisaitl might just be the catalyst Reichel needs to elevate his game.

San Jose Sharks

The San Jose Sharks find themselves in a rebuilding phase, much like the Blackhawks. However, they boast a collection of young, talented forwards that could complement Reichel’s playing style effectively. A reunion with his former Chicago teammate, Philip Kurashev, would not only bolster team chemistry but also provide Reichel with the support he needs to thrive in a new environment.

With the clock ticking and interest from multiple teams, Lukas Reichel’s future in the NHL appears poised for a new chapter.
